UHV Athletic News
Softball - Mon, Apr 26, 2010

The host University of Houston-Victoria Jaguars will be the number 3 seed in this year's NAIA-Association of Independent Institutions conference softball tournament, which begins Thursday May 6.

California State University- San Marcos (CSSM) is the number 1 seed, Simon Fraser University (SFU) is seeded second. As a result of earning the top seeds, the two schools will have a first round bye and play the winners of Thursday's first two games.

The six-team double elimination tournament also features Ohio Dominican (ODU), University of British Columbia (UBC) and LSU-Alexandria (LSUA), seeded 4, 5 and 6 respectively.

Tournament action will begin at 11 a.m. on Thursday, May 6 with the 4 and 5 seeds, Ohio Dominican and UBC squaring off. UHV, as the three seed, will take on 6th seeded LSUA at 1:30 p.m. The winner of the first game will take on #1 CSSM at 4 p.m. and the UHV, LSUA winner will play SFU at 6:30.

Tournament action will resume Friday, May 7 at 11 a.m. 3 other games will follow in the afternoon at 1:30, 4:00 and 6:00.

The championship game will be played the afternoon of Saturday, May 8.  Tickets for each day will be available at the gate for $7. $15 Tournament passes will be available at the UHV athletic office beginning Wednesday morning.

All tournament games will be played at Burdge Field, located in the St. Joseph High School- O'Connor Athletic Complex, 3006 North Cameron Street.

The tournament winner will automatically advance to the NAIA softball national championship in Decatur, Alabama May 20-26.
